Victory for Hansen, Overall title for Volavsek
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Gyda Westvold Hansen is the winner of the final FIS Summer Grand Prix competition in Tschagguns (AUT), while Ema Volavsek became overall champion. 

The Norwegian was already in the lead after the Ski Jumping competition on the HS108 in the morning.  

The Montafon Nordic Sports Center welcomed 20 athletes from 8 nations with bright sunshine in the morning.
After rainy and windy conditions yesterday, teams and spectators enjoyed the weather change for the last competition in Tschagguns.

Gyda Westvold Hansen took the lead in Ski Jumping with 96.5 meters (115.8 pts) and was the first one to start into the final rollerski race this afternoon. 

Rank 2 after jumping went to Minja Korhonen from Finland, who landed at 98 meters (108.3 pts), the furthest distance of the day, and went into the course 30 seconds after the Norwegian. 

Yesterday’s second Jenny Nowak (93.5 mts, 103.3 pts) placed third, 50 seconds behind the leader. 

Overall Summer Grand Prix leader Ema Volavsek also reached 98 m (101.6 pts), but lost some points due to better wind conditions. She finished the Ski Jumping round on 6th place with a 57 sec distance to Hansen. 

The Norwegian ran a lonely race at the top and kept her pursuers at a safe distance. 
Korhonen managed to reduce the gap to 21.5 seconds after 3.3 km, but wasn’t able to catch Hansen during the final lap. 
Meanwhile, Ema Volavsek showed another strong race and was already on third position (+38 sec) after 1.7 km. 

In the end, Hansen reached the finish line first, 25.8 seconds ahead of Korhonen on place two. Volavsek (+43 sec) defended her podium position as well as her overall lead and is the women’s Grand Prix winner 2022. 

After many amazing competitions in three venues, the FIS Nordic Combined Summer Grand Prix came to an end. Fans can now look forward to the the start of the women’s World Cup season in December in Lillehammer (NOR).
